Similar to his previous #1 hit records, Aaron and his wife, Thea, wrote several of the recently recorded songs on this record, including He Believed. The song is a touching story inspired by the unexpected death of Aaron's father in 2005. The lyrics powerfully describe the emotional connection between Aaron and his father who was also his best friend and mentor. He Believed also features six of Aaron's top recordings including: Working Man's PHD, Whole Lotta Love On The Line and I Got It Honest.
Available May 6 at all Cracker Barrel locations and online at crackerbarrel.com, He Believed is a powerful addition to Cracker Barrel's growing collection of authentic country music. In the last year, Cracker Barrel has released exclusive recordings by Alabama, Lonestar, Josh Turner and Merle Haggard.
